What kind of school is Oasis Comprehensive School?

Oasis Comprehensive School is an independent primary school in Alfred Nzo West, within the Alfred Nzo West education district of the Eastern Cape. EMIS records it as a small-to-medium school with 203 enrolled learners and 11 educators, giving a learner-to-educator ratio of 19:1.

The school falls within the Ntabankulu Local Municipality local municipality. Among 172 Independent Primary schools in Eastern Cape, it has a learner-educator ratio close to the median for similar schools. EMIS classifies the location as urban.

The school is at 315 Ladlokova Street, Ntabankulu, 5130, and can be reached on 039 258 0200.

What is the learner-to-educator ratio at Oasis Comprehensive School?

How many learners there are per educator, compared to schools in the same quintile and phase. The educator count includes teachers, heads of department, and principals — so real class sizes are usually larger than this number suggests.

Fewer learners per educator than 41% of similar schools

(Independent Primary schools in Eastern Cape)
